MAX3232ESE+ Low-Power RS-232 Transceiver
The MAX3232ESE+ is a high-performance, low-power RS-232 transceiver designed for reliable serial communication in industrial, automotive, and portable applications. It operates on a 3V to 5.5V single-supply voltage, enabling compatibility with both 3.3V and 5V systems. The device integrates two drivers and two receivers, supporting full-duplex communication at data rates up to 250kbps while maintaining RS-232-compliant voltage levels. Its proprietary low-dropout transmitter output stage and dual charge pump architecture require only four external 0.1µF capacitors, minimizing PCB space and BOM costs. The MAX3232ESE+ features ±15kV IEC ESD protection on all pins, ensuring robustness in harsh environments, and operates across an extended temperature range of -40°C to +85°C (or -40°C to +125°C for automotive-grade variants).
Key Features & Technical Specifications
The MAX3232ESE+ elivers 120kbps guaranteed data rates (with typical performance up to 250kbps) and supports 3V to 5.5V operation, making it ideal for battery-powered devices. It consumes just 0.3mA (typical) in active mode and offers a 1µA shutdown mode for ultra-low power conservation. The device meets TIA/EIA-232-F and V.28 standards, ensuring compatibility with legacy RS-232 systems. Additional features include 300mV receiver hysteresis for noise immunity, 6V/µs slew rate control to reduce EMI, and pin compatibility with industry-standard MAX232, simplifying design upgrades. The 16-pin SOIC/TSSOP packages support surface-mount assembly, while the 3.9mm × 9.9mm footprint suits compact designs.
Alternative RS-232 transceiver Models
● SP3232EEN-L: A cost-effective alternative with identical 2-driver/2-receiver configuration, 3V to 5.5V operation, and SOIC-16 packaging, ideal for budget-sensitive industrial applications.
● MAX3232CDR: A lead-free, Tape & Reel variant with the same electrical specs as MAX3232ESE+, optimized for automated assembly in consumer electronics.
● MAX3222EIPWR: Features four receivers/two drivers and 1µA shutdown mode, targeting high-port-density systems like servers and network switches.
● MAX3380E: A low-voltage (2.35V to 5.5V) RS-232 transceiver with ±15kV ESD protection, designed for portable devices and data loggers.
